As Trainee Sales Executive you will be joining a global brand leader. With a bespoke training programme, you will be learning all about the product, delivering exceptional customer service and excelling in sales along with running a profitable retail centre. This role is all about developing business opportunities, managing and building relationships. Based in Nottingham this role is full time and permanent, Mon to Fri offering a starting salary of circa £27,000 and an OTE of £32,000.
Key Accountabilities for the Trainee Sales Executive:
- Drive your self development by engaging with the training programme
- Undertake retail and customer service activities within the companies shop to optimise and exceed sales targets, profitability and customer satisfaction
- Identifying and researching new business leads
- Grow customer accounts via targeted cold and warm calling
- Visiting customers weekly
- Manage cash and payment systems in accordance with company procedures and policies
- Assisting customers with sales, queries and after sales service
- Conduct stock takes as requested
- Re-stocking/replenishing items
- Understand the range of company products
- Administration of sales orders received
- Administer any returns
- Handle parts enquiries
- Attend training, meetings and company events onsite and at head office
Skills and attributes required for the Trainee Sales Executive:
- Excellent customer service skills
- Ambitious, proactive and driven
- Keen interest in your own self development
- Ability to build relationships with customers and colleagues
- Clear communication skills, both written and verbal
- Highly organised
- High degree of computer literacy
- Customer centric individual
What’s in it for you?
Starting salary circa £27,000 and an OTE £32,000. This is a great opportunity to join a market leader and very stable company, who offers an amazing culture and progression opportunities. The role is based on 37.5 hours a week 8.30 - 5.00 33 days' holiday (including 8 bank holidays), pension scheme, end of year discretionary bonus, health plan, critical illness cover, sick pay, staff discounts, plenty of social events and more.

How to prepare for a job interview at Cameo Consultancy
✨Show Your Customer Service Skills
As a Trainee Sales Executive, exceptional customer service is key. Be prepared to share examples of how you've successfully handled customer queries or complaints in the past. This will demonstrate your ability to build relationships and provide excellent service.
✨Demonstrate Your Ambition
The role requires a proactive and driven individual. During the interview, express your eagerness to learn and grow within the company. Share your career aspirations and how this position aligns with your goals.
✨Research the Company and Products
Familiarise yourself with the company's product range and values. Being knowledgeable about what they offer will not only impress your interviewers but also show your genuine interest in the role and the brand.
✨Prepare for Role-Playing Scenarios
You may be asked to engage in role-playing exercises to assess your sales skills. Practice common sales scenarios, such as cold calling or handling objections, to showcase your ability to manage customer interactions effectively.
